Usually they would first find a purpose or need for the ship to be built. Then draw out the basic look of the ship. After that, they would cut trees of various sizes and cut them into the shapes need to make the ship. the strongest and largest logs would be cut into spine pieces and interlocked. then rib pieces would be attached and bolted on to the spine. The exterior wood planking would then be bolted on in between each spine to create a water tight hull. Then the floor planks would be attached in between the large beams that connect horizontal across each rib. A gold coin would be dropped into each of the mast's bases, and the masts would then be dropped into place and secured. The ballast usually consisted of rock and gravel in barrels or would be poured into the bottom and sealed. Then the boat would be slid into the water and cosmetic things like figureheads and balconies would be Crafted from the remaining wood. Lastly they would prepare the rigging and sails and morn the ship at a harbour ready for use.
